在信息化时代,数据库是存储、管理和访问数据的基石。DB2作为IBM公司的一款高性能数据库产品,广泛应用于企业级应用中。本文将带领大家轻松上手DB2,全面解析其核心命令与实战技巧,帮助您在数据库管理领域更加得心应手。
一、DB2简介
DB2数据库系统是一个全面集成的数据管理产品,具有强大的数据管理功能,支持多种操作系统和硬件平台。DB2以其高性能、高可靠性和易用性著称,是许多企业选择数据库的首选。
二、DB2环境搭建
在开始学习DB2之前,我们需要搭建一个DB2环境。以下是Windows环境下搭建DB2的步骤:
- 下载DB2安装包。
- 运行安装程序,按照提示进行安装。
- 安装完成后,配置DB2实例。
- 创建数据库。
三、DB2核心命令解析
1. 数据库操作命令
CREATE DATABASE:创建数据库。DROP DATABASE:删除数据库。CONNECT TO DATABASE:连接到数据库。DISCONNECT FROM DATABASE:断开与数据库的连接。
2. 数据表操作命令
CREATE TABLE:创建数据表。DROP TABLE:删除数据表。ALTER TABLE:修改数据表结构。SELECT:查询数据表中的数据。
3. 数据操作命令
INSERT INTO:向数据表中插入数据。UPDATE:更新数据表中数据。DELETE FROM:删除数据表中数据。
4. 索引操作命令
CREATE INDEX:创建索引。DROP INDEX:删除索引。
5. 视图操作命令
CREATE VIEW:创建视图。DROP VIEW:删除视图。
四、DB2实战技巧
1. 优化查询性能
- 使用合适的索引。
- 避免全表扫描。
- 使用子查询和连接操作。
2. 数据库备份与恢复
- 定期备份数据库。
- 使用DB2提供的备份工具进行备份。
- 在数据库损坏时,使用备份进行恢复。
3. 数据库安全性
- 设置数据库用户权限。
- 使用SSL加密数据库连接。
4. 数据库监控与维护
- 使用DB2提供的监控工具。
- 定期进行数据库维护。
五、总结
通过本文的学习,相信大家对DB2数据库的核心命令和实战技巧有了更深入的了解。在实际应用中,不断实践和总结,才能成为一名优秀的DB2数据库管理员。祝您在数据库管理领域取得优异成绩!
